Paul begins teaching in the synagogue but faces resistance, prompting him to move his teaching to the hall of Tyrannus, where he continues for two years. Despite opposition, Paul perseveres in sharing the Gospel, and many in the region hear God’s Word. We’re reminded to remain committed to our faith and testimony, even if we encounter resistance, knowing that God uses our endurance to reach others.
